2025 House Bill 5151

Legislature: other; penalties for certain acts related to an article V convention for proposing amendment; provide for.

A bill to prohibit a commissioner representing this state at a convention under Article V of the Constitution of the United States from exceeding that commissioner’s scope of authority; to prohibit an individual from bribing, threatening, intimidating, or obstructing a commissioner; and to prescribe penalties.

House Bill No. 5151 prohibits Michigan's Article V convention commissioners from exceeding their legislative authority and criminalizes interference with their duties, prescribing felony penalties for violations.

Introduced in the House

Oct. 28, 2025

Introduced by Rep. Luke Meerman (R-89) and 9 co-sponsors

Co-sponsored by Reps. Gina Johnsen (R-78), Joseph Fox (R-101), Jaime Greene (R-65), Jason Woolford (R-50), Matt Bierlein (R-97), Doug Wozniak (R-59), Phil Green (R-67), Tom Kunse (R-100) and Donni Steele (R-54)

Referred to the Committee on Government Operations
